Aiza Ahmed (b. 1997, Lahore, Pakistan, lives and works in Brooklyn, NY) is an interdisciplinary artist whose practice is rooted in the intersection between drawing, painting, sculpture, animation, and installation; a stage where fact meets fiction, a cast of characters composed from cinema, archival documents, reportage, lived experiences, memory, and fantasy are brought to light in a make-believe world. Ahmed earned her BFA, with minors in Art History and Business, from Cornell University in Ithaca, NY (2020) and received her MFA from the Rhode Island School of Design (RISD) in Providence, RI (2024). Ahmed’s work has been exhibited worldwide, recent group exhibitions include What Lovers Do: RISD MFA Painting Exhibition, The FLAG Art Foundation, New York, NY (2024); Really From, NYC Culture Club, NY (2023); Educate, Christie’s, New York, NY (2020); I Shouted my Laughter to the Stars, Aicon Gallery, New York, NY (2022); First Person, Franklin Parrasch Gallery, New York, NY (2023); Going Dutch: A Rembrandt Soirée, Herbert F. Johnson Museum of Art, Ithaca, NY (2017); Now Streaming, Rajiv Menon Contemporary, Los Angeles, CA (2024); Parable of the Planes, New Art Dealers Alliance (NADA), New York, NY (2024); MFA Painting Thesis Show, Twelve Gates Arts, Philadelphia, PA (2024); In A Look, VM Art Gallery, Karachi, Pakistan (2021); Ladies Who Lunch, Dominion Gallery, Lahore, Pakistan (2021); among others. Ahmed’s first solo exhibition in India is scheduled in April 2025 at Chemould CoLab, an extension program of the esteemed Chemould Prescott Road.

She is the recipient of several awards, including The Graduate Commons Grant Fellowship, Providence, RI (2024); Rhode Island School of Design Fellowship, Providence, RI (2022); The Edith Stone and Walter King Memorial Prize, Cornell University, Ithaca, NY (2019); and David R. Bean Prize in Fine Arts, Cornell University, Ithaca, NY (2018). In 2021, she collaborated with Rastah, a Lahore-based luxury streetwear brand aiming to decontextualize South Asian heritage through sustainable designs. In February 2024, Ahmed was selected by the Brown Arts Institute to participate in the William Kentridge & The Centre for the Less Good Idea residency in Providence, RI.
